With advancements in technology, agriculture is experiencing a remarkable transformation. Within this evolution, agricultural drones have emerged as powerful tools, revolutionizing farming practices and increasing efficiency on various domains. These unmanned aerial vehicles (UAVs) offer a unique vantage point of fields, enabling farmers to monitor crop health, assess soil conditions, and optimize resource allocation like water and fertilizer.

  • Cultivators can utilize drones equipped with high-resolution cameras to capture detailed images of their fields, allowing them to identify areas that may require intervention.
  • Devices mounted on drones can measure various parameters such as temperature, humidity, and ground conditions, providing valuable insights into crop growth and weather patterns.
  • Using drone-based mapping, farmers can create accurate representations of their fields, helping them plan irrigation schedules and optimize fertilizer application.

Furthermore, drones can be used for targeted spraying of pesticides or fertilizers, reducing the overall amount of chemicals used as well as lessening environmental impact. The integration of agricultural drones into farming practices offers numerous opportunities for increased productivity, improved crop quality, and sustainable agriculture.

Unlocking Efficiency: Agricultural Drones in Action

Drones are revolutionizing the agricultural industry by providing farmers with a powerful tool to manage their crops. These unmanned aerial vehicles can capture high-resolution visuals of fields, allowing farmers to monitor crop health, detect areas of stress or disease, and optimize resource distribution. Drones can also be equipped with sensors that measure data on soil conditions, weather patterns, and pest populations. This wealth of information empowers farmers to make intelligent decisions that increase yield, lower input costs, and promote sustainable agricultural practices.

The use of drones in agriculture offers a variety of benefits. Farmers can reduce time and labor by automating tasks such as spraying. Drones provide detailed coverage, ensuring that inputs are delivered evenly across fields. This reduces the risk of excess, which can harm the environment and diminish crop yields. Furthermore, drones can reach hard-to-reach areas that are challenging for traditional farm equipment.

In essence, agricultural drones are a transformative force in the modern agricultural landscape. They provide farmers with the tools they need to manage their farms more efficiently. As drone technology continues to evolve, we can expect even greater developments that will further improve agricultural practices.

Beyond Recreation: Exploring the Diverse Applications of Consumer Drones

Consumer drones are witnessing a surge in popularity recently as recreational gadgets. However, these versatile machines possess capabilities that extend far beyond capturing stunning aerial photography. From agriculture, consumer drones are revolutionizing industries and tackling complex challenges in innovative ways.

Their miniature form factor and economic price make them available to a wide range of users, enabling their adoption across diverse sectors.

Consider explore some of the prominent applications of consumer drones beyond recreation.

  • Cropland owners are leveraging drones to monitor crops for pests, diseases, or water stress, enabling timely interventions that enhance output.
  • Engineers are deploying drones to evaluate bridges and pipelines, reducing risks associated with manual procedures.
  • Rescue crews are employing drones to locate missing persons in emergency scenarios, enhancing safety and efficiency.

Consumer drones are experiencing rapid development, with innovative functionalities being discovered regularly. As these technologies progress, we can expect to see even more transformative changes across various industries and aspects of our lives.
